Commission on Ministry
The Commission on Ministry (COM) is appointed by the Bishop and approved by Diocesan Convention. Members include laity, deacons, and priests. The COM provides recommendations and counsel to the Bishop regarding intentional discernment for various ministries, lay and ordained. Specifically, this includes assisting individuals who are seeking to discern their possible call to the diaconate or the priesthood and guiding individuals through the formal process towards ordination. Additionally, the COM is developing resources for discernment for lay ministries and assisting in identifying formation options to support them.
An additional resource that began in May 2024 is the Diocese of Newark School for Ministry which provides training for intentional licensed lay ministries, such as preacher, worship leader, and pastoral leader, as well as formation for the Diaconate.
